How to Play Anomaly Content Record
To truly excel in Anomaly Content Record, understanding its intricate mechanics is paramount. Your primary interface is the “Chronosync Operations Terminal,” a multi-paneled display. Upon starting a new archival cycle, your main taskbar, located at the bottom of the screen, will display incoming data streams. These appear as fluctuating waveform graphs. To begin, you’ll need to activate the “Signature Scan Module.” This is done by **left-clicking the prominent ‘Scan’ button (depicted as a magnifying glass icon) in the bottom-left corner of the terminal.** Once active, the module will continuously analyze incoming streams. Anomalies are visually represented by sudden, erratic spikes or consistent, unusual patterns in the waveform. A small, red “Anomaly Detected” flag will appear over the affected stream, accompanied by a subtle audio alert – a low, digital hum that rises in pitch.
Once an anomaly is detected, your next step is isolation. **Right-click on the “Anomaly Detected” flag** to open the “Isolation Suite.” This suite presents the anomaly as a cloud of fragmented data points. Here, you’ll utilize various tools. The most basic is the “Spectral Filter,” activated by **pressing the ‘F’ key**. This will highlight specific data frequencies. You’ll need to **drag the slider on the ‘Frequency Band Selector’ (located on the right-hand panel of the Isolation Suite) using your mouse** to identify and dampen the anomalous frequencies. Success is indicated when the fragmented data begins to coalesce into recognizable shapes. Next, you might need the “Chronosynclastic Disassembler.” To deploy it, **press the ‘D’ key**, then **left-click and hold to draw a containment field around the most densely corrupted data cluster**. This consumes ‘Integrity Units,’ displayed as a green bar at the top of the Isolation Suite. Watch your unit count carefully!
After isolating the corrupted elements, the crucial phase of record reconstruction begins. The fragmented data automatically transfers to the “Reconstruction Matrix,” a grid-based interface. Here, the objective is to reassemble the “Content Record” – snippets of text, images, or audio – by matching patterns. **Left-click and drag individual fragments from the ‘Unsorted Data Pool’ (left panel) onto the main ‘Reconstruction Grid’.** Pieces will snap into place if they are contiguous. Pay close attention to contextual clues within the fragments themselves; sometimes a single word or a partial image will hint at its correct placement. For stubborn fragments, you might need to use a “Pattern Decryptor.” **Press ‘P’ to activate the Decryptor**, then **left-click on a difficult fragment**. This will highlight potential connecting pieces on the grid, consuming ‘Processing Power’ (a blue bar at the bottom). Efficient use of these resources is key to progression.
Different game modes offer varied challenges. The primary “Archival Integrity” mode tasks you with a steady flow of anomalies, balancing speed and accuracy. “Deep Scan Protocol” mode, unlocked after significant progression, imposes stricter resource limits and introduces more complex, multi-layered anomalies requiring advanced tool combinations. Beginner tips include always prioritizing anomalies flagged with ‘Critical’ severity, as these often contain crucial narrative elements. Also, learn the hotkeys – ‘F’ for Spectral Filter, ‘D’ for Disassembler, ‘P’ for Pattern Decryptor – as this significantly speeds up your workflow. The main objective in any mode is to reconstruct as many high-integrity content records as possible, contributing to the overall narrative of the Chronosync Archives and pushing back against the encroaching digital decay. Mastering the flow from detection to reconstruction, with a sharp eye for detail and shrewd resource management, is the path to becoming a legendary Archivist Analyst.

Mastering Anomaly Content Record
Moving beyond basic anomaly resolution requires a deeper understanding of the system’s nuances and developing an intuitive flow. One of the most critical advanced techniques is **”Predictive Spectral Layering.”** Instead of just using the Spectral Filter on visible data, learn to anticipate hidden layers. When an anomaly initially appears, before deploying any tools, activate the Spectral Filter (F) and sweep the ‘Frequency Band Selector’ across its entire range. Look for faint, flickering patterns that disappear quickly – these indicate obfuscated data. By noting these initial spectral signatures, you can pre-emptively adjust your filters during the isolation phase, saving crucial ‘Integrity Units’ and speeding up the process significantly. This proactive approach to anomaly detection dramatically improves efficiency in Anomaly Content Record game.
Another powerful strategy is **”Resource Chaining.”** While individual tools consume specific resources, understanding how to chain their effects can lead to synergistic gains. For example, a partial Pattern Decryptor (P) usage on a stubborn reconstruction fragment might reveal enough context to then manually place several surrounding pieces without further decryption cost. Similarly, deploying a precise Chronosynclastic Disassembler (D) to segment a large anomaly cluster can make subsequent Spectral Filter applications more effective by reducing the ‘noise’ in the data, thereby minimizing the duration (and thus ‘Integrity Unit’ consumption) of the filter. Always think several steps ahead about how one tool’s output can optimize the next tool’s input, especially when you play Anomaly Content Record.
For high scores and mastering challenging modes, **”Temporal Reverb Analysis”** is indispensable. This involves not just reconstructing a record, but understanding its ‘temporal signature’ – the historical period or context it belongs to. The game subtly provides clues through stylistic elements in recovered text or imagery. For instance, certain font types or color palettes might correspond to specific eras within the Chronosync Archive’s timeline. By identifying these subtle cues, you can infer missing data or choose the most historically plausible reconstruction path when presented with ambiguous fragments. This deep contextual understanding allows for perfect reconstructions, which often yield bonus points and reveal deeper lore elements that generic, functional reconstructions might miss. Mastering this advanced analytical skill is what truly sets professional Archivist Analysts apart in Anomaly Content Record online.
Finally, cultivating **”Peripheral Data Awareness”** is key for expert players. Don’t just focus on the active anomaly; keep an eye on the ambient data streams in the background of your terminal. Sometimes, minor fluctuations in unrelated streams can hint at a broader, interconnected anomaly or a particularly high-value record about to appear. Furthermore, in the “Reconstruction Matrix,” pay attention to the ‘Unsorted Data Pool’ not just for pieces of the current record, but for any fragments that seem to belong to *other* potential records. These “orphan fragments” can be saved to a temporary buffer and used to jumpstart the reconstruction of future anomalies, providing an invaluable head start. This holistic approach to data management transforms gameplay from reactive problem-solving to proactive strategic planning, pushing your skills to their absolute limit.
